US Bank Names New President for Northern California.

US Bank recently called Liesl Schmidt local president for US Bank in Northern California. Schmidt, which was recently commercial banking manager for U.S. Bank in the region, succeeds Evelyn Jacobs, who retired recently. Lisa Trombley was named Schmidt's successor, according to a press release.

As regional president for Northern California, Schmidt oversees commercial banking and also US Bank's 23 branches in Humboldt, Butte, Colusa, Glenn, Shasta, Tehama and also Yuba-Sutter counties.

Schmidt graduated with a Bachelor of Science degree in business management from the University of Maryland in College Park. She works at the U.S. Bank office positioned at 1700 Pine St. in downtown Redding, and also maintains a 2nd office at the Yuba City branch situated at 903 Colusa Ave., according to the release.
